Lesley Uren has had significant experience as both a leading Consultant, operating with Boards and senior teams and as a top level HR professional, working within blue-chip organisations. She has been a consultant for over nine years - four years as a senior consultant at Towers Perrin London where she specialised in human resources strategy and talent management, and latterly as co-founder and Chief Executive of Jackson Samuel. She has worked with clients across a wide range of sectors (financial services, retail, utilities, media, telecommunications and public sector), and across a wide range of geographies (UK, Europe, United States, Asia, Ireland). Prior to her consulting career, Lesley had over fifteen years' experience of senior leadership and management/organisational development roles within the human resources functions of both leading multinational corporations (PepsiCo, Rothmans) and privately-owned entrepreneurial businesses. She has worked in the pharmaceutical, retail, airline, and FMCG sectors in the UK, Continental Europe, Asia and Australia. Over the last five years, Lesley has led and co-authored three substantial pieces of research into talent management. This research has made a significant contribution to understanding what organisations need to do to manage their most talented individuals effectively. Lesley draws on her combination of business and consulting experience to help companies create people and organisation solutions clearly linked to their business goals. She has an MA in Human Resources Strategies |
